Jamestown lost against Fayette back in February of 2024, and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Friday. Jamestown fell to the Fayette Falcons 65-61.

Kaleb Friebe went supernova for Fayette, going 10-for-15 en route to 28 points and three steals. What's more, Friebe also posted a 67% three-point shooting accuracy, which is the highest he's achieved since back in December of 2023. Charles Alexander was another key player, going 5-for-10 to rack up 11 points and four steals.

Jamestown has been struggling recently as they've lost four of their last five matchups. That's put a noticeable dent in their 7-17 record this season. That patch can't be blamed on the team's off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 55.0 points over those games. Fayette picked up their first home victory, bumping their record up to 3-21.

Jamestown does not have any more games scheduled as of now. As for Fayette, they will face off against Westran at 6:30 p.m. on Monday. Westran is strutting in with some offensive muscle as they've averaged 58.3 points per game this season.
